The District 8 Softball Tournament championship is up for grabs tonight as the Fort Campbell Falcons will take on host Christian County at 5:30 p.m.
The Lady Colonels have won 20 straight district championships and have not lost to a district opponent since 2015. Christian County is 18-12-2 on the season.
Fort Campbell advanced to the title game with a 22-12 win over Hopkinsville on Sunday. The Lady Falcons enter the game with a 5-12 record.
Christian County defeated Fort Campbell 19-0 in three innings in their only meeting this season. The Lady Falcons have never beaten the Lady Colonels in fast-pitch softball.
This will be the final game played at Lady Colonel Field, which opened up play in 1991. Ironically, the first game featured Fort Campbell against Christian County, according to Lady Colonels’ coach Sheri Hancock.
Christian County will consolidate with Hopkinsville and play at a field at the new school next season.
